On the 7th of the week, the Tokyo stock market rose on the 4th, as the stock price turned upward for the first time in five days in the New York market on the 4th, and the Japanese market also rose.

▽The Nikkei Stock Average closed in the morning at 27,528.66 yen, which is 328.92 yen higher than the closing price of last weekend.



▽ Tokyo Stock Price Index = Topics rose 19.50 to 1934.90.



▽ Morning trading volume was 627.29 million shares.



A market insider said, "Since last month's employment statistics in the United States, which were announced on the 4th, were within the expected range, there is a growing sense of expectation that the interest rate hike by the Federal Reserve, the central bank of the United States, will slow down, and the New York market has risen for the first time in five days. In response to this, the Japanese market saw an increase in buy orders immediately after the start of trading, leading to an increase in prices."
